declare 相关的软件列表

首页

SQL Server中的XML数据进行insert、update、delete操作实现代码

2020-02-16 标签:sql,server,xml,数据,进行,insert,update,delete,操作,实现,代码,中新,增加了,modify,方法,分别为,replace,对应,插入,删除

SQL Server中新增加了XML.Modify()方法,分别为xml.modify(insert),xml.modify(delete),xml.modify(replace)对应XML的插入,删除和修改操作。 本文以下面XML为例,对三种DML进行说明: 实现代码如下: declare @XM

首页

sql存储过程获取汉字拼音头字母函数

2020-02-16 标签:sql,存储,过程,获取,汉字,拼音,字母,函数,实现,代码,如下,create,function,fn,getpy,str,n,varchar,4000

实现代码如下: --函数 CREATE function fn_GetPy(@str nvarchar(4000)) returns nvarchar(4000) --WITH ENCRYPTION as begin declare @intLenint declare @strRetnvarcha

首页

SQL截取字符串函数分享

2020-02-16 标签:sql,截取,字符串,函数,分享,a,左边,n,个字符,declare,s,varchar,100,select,http,www,xrss,cn,left

A.截取从字符串左边开始N个字符 Declare @S1 varchar(100) Select @S1='http://www.xrss.cn' Select Left(@S1,4) ------------------------------------ 显示结果: http B.截取从字符串右

使用SQLSERVER 2005/2008 递归CTE查询树型结构的方法
首页

使用SQLSERVER 2005/2008 递归CTE查询树型结构的方法

2020-02-16 标签:使用,sqlserver,2005,2008,递归,cte,查询,结构,方法,下面,简单,family,tree,示例,实现,代码,如下,declare

下面是一个简单的Family Tree 示例: 实现代码如下: DECLARE @TT TABLE (ID int,Relation varchar(25),Name varchar(25),ParentID int) INSERT @TT SELECT 1,' Great GrandFather'

首页

SQL SERVER 2008 CTE生成结点的FullPath

2020-02-16 标签:sql,server,2008,cte,生成,结点,fullpath,好的,现在,来看,如何,实现,代码,如下,declare,tbl,table,id,int,parentid

好的,现在来看如何生成FullPath: 实现代码如下: DECLARE @tbl TABLE ( Id int ,ParentId int ) INSERT INTO @tbl ( Id, ParentId ) VALUES ( 0, NULL ) , ( 8, 0 ) , ( 12, 8 ) ,

首页

mssql存储过程表名和字段名为变量的实现方法

2020-02-16 标签:mssql,存储,过程,字段,名为,变量,实现,方法,使用,动态,语句,直接,报错,错误,代码,如下,alter,proc

没有使用动态语句直接报错 错误的 实现代码如下: alter proc testpapers as begin declare @tems nvarchar(max),@zidaun nvarchar(max) set @tems=select * from @tems order by @zida

首页

利用sql函数生成不重复的订单号的代码

2020-02-16 标签:利用,sql,函数,生成,不重,订单,代码,实现,如下,alter,function,dbo,getordernum,varchar,20,规则,字母

实现代码如下: ALTER function [dbo].[GetOrderNum]( @ebaystockflag varchar(20)//规则字母 ) returns varchar(100) AS BEGIN declare @dt CHAR(8) declare @flag varchar

首页

sp_executesql 使用复杂的Unicode 表达式错误的解决方法

2020-02-16 标签:sp,executesql,使用,复杂,unicode,表达式,错误,解决方法,msg,102,level,15,state,line,incorrect,syntax,n,ear

Msg 102, Level 15, State 1, Line 3 Incorrect syntax near '+'. 当你尝试执行下面这段代码时,会得到如上这个错误提示。 实现代码如下: DECLARE @MyName NVARCHAR(100) DECLARE @FieldName SYSN

首页

sqlserver 导出插入脚本代码

2020-02-16 标签:sqlserver,导出,插入,脚本,代码,当然有,其它,工具,这件事,客户,不允,你在,服务器,东西,就会,有用,实现

当然有其它工具可以做这件事,但如果客户不允许你在服务器乱装东西时这个脚本就会有用了。 实现代码如下: DECLARE @tbImportTables table(tablename varchar(128), deleted tinyint) -- append tables which you w